Output 73089bc4af4636c5ae780b795d53c2ae678a10eb100949db22d1ea21e81b2264:0

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fb726ba580c4fe71da47675611385adf9aa469fe149f984fe4fd03c2b081996
address
tb1pm7mjdwjcp387w8dywe6kzyu94hu6535lu9ylnp87flgrc2cgrxtq966kv5
transaction
73089bc4af4636c5ae780b795d53c2ae678a10eb100949db22d1ea21e81b2264
confirmations
78026
spent
true